Handover note — Tollgate rules engine (shipping fees)

Welcome aboard. The Tollgate engine evaluates shipping-fee rules for all Fernbright storefronts. Rules live in the policies repo; deploys go through the staging simulator first, always. Watch the zone-overlap validator — it's flaky on weekends and Priya's old workaround is documented in the wiki. Config changes need two approvals. The encrypted rules bundle on the admin host won't decrypt without credentials; unlock it using the recovery passphrase given below.

vault phrase of yaguf-hahaf = druath-holix

Handover: Dispatchly driver-assignment heuristic (from Marek to Oona). Heuristic v3 weights proximity 0.6, idle time 0.3, rating 0.1. Config lives in the assignment-tuner vault under the ops namespace. If assignments stall, restart the matcher pod first; don't touch the weights without sign-off. Support: escalate anything about double-assignments to the Routing squad. The tuner vault is sealed after each deploy, so you'll need to unseal it to read current weights. Use the recovery passphrase below.

unlock words, fawig-bagef: olidor-holir-istox-holath-tamys-quenion-giliel

**Q: Why does the TideGlass widget sometimes show stale predictions for Marlow Cove?**

A: The widget caches harmonic constants for 24 hours, and the upstream Brinewatch feed only refreshes at 03:00 local time. If a station's datum shifts mid-cycle, predictions drift until the next refresh. Do not shorten the cache TTL without checking feed quotas first. The full refresh procedure and station mapping table are documented on the internal page below.

wiki page, kahog-hahig: https://vault.zemvargrid.internal/display/deploy/repo/settings/merge_requests/job/settings/6f3b933774dbc5320a4daa18